We use autonomous gas measurements to examine the metabolic balance (photosynthesis minus respiration) of coastal Antarctic waters during the spring/summer growth season. Our observations capture the development of a massive phytoplankton bloom and reveal striking variability in pCO₂ and biological oxygen saturation (ΔO₂/Ar) resulting from large shifts in community metabolism...

This study presents a methods evaluation and intercalibration of active fluorescence-based measurements of the quantum yield (ϕ'ₚₛᵢᵢ) and absorption coefficient (aₚₛᵢᵢ) of photosystem II (PSII) photochemistry. Measurements of ϕ'ₚₛᵢᵢ, aₚₛᵢᵢ, and irradiance (E) can be scaled to derive photosynthetic electron transport rates (Pₑ), the process that fuels phytoplankton carbon fixation...

A multiparadigm language is one which combines features of different language paradigms. Leda is a strongly typed, compiled, multi.paradigm language with facilities for imperative, functional, object oriented and relational programming. This report describes the type checker of the Leda compiler and the implementation of first class functions required for functional...
Populations of Western Tragopans Tragopan melanocephalus were studied at two areas (Machiara and Salkhala) in the Neelum Valley of northeastern Pakistan. A total of 130 sightings of birds was noted during the breeding seasons in 1982 and 1983, but only 100 were re-located for vegetation analysis. More sightings of birds...
